“A continuation and elaboration upon O’Connor’s My Father’s House set in Rome during the Nazi occupation close to the end of World War II, this gripping story recounts actual occurrences fictionalized for dramatic effect but resonating with truth... Lovers of suspenseful stories, students of WWII history and those who are looking for a novel with relatable characters and a worthy moral framework will surely find this one to their pleasure.”
